EWF learned with sorrow that Mr. Kenan Nuhut (1956-2023) passed away on June 19.Mr. Nuhut served as President of the Turkish Weightlifting Federation from 1978 to 1978 and again from 2000 to 2004. He was also an Executive Board member of the Turkish Olympic Committee and the Deputy General Director of Youth and Sport.Mr. Nuhut served on the EWF Executive Board from 2003 until 2008.”During his presidency, our national weightlifters won gold medals by breaking records in World and European Championships,” remarked Talat Unlu, President of Turkish Weightlifting Federation. Green light from the European Weightlifting Federation’s Executive Board for the EWF Youth Training Camp 2023. After the big success of last year in Croatia, this year it will take place in Konya (TUR), from August 13 to August 20. The invitation is open to all EWF National Federations with a general limit of 20 boys and 20 girls.
